ALBERT LEWIS HEIN

   Albert Lewis Hein, 74, of Harrison, passed away Saturday, January 26, 2008 at Mid Michigan Medical Center-Clare. Albert was born August 15, 1933 in Clare, Michigan, the son of Albert and Kathleen (Colmus) Hein. Albert had been a resident of Clare County his entire life. Mr. Hein was united in marriage to the former Mary Lou Brewer on July 20, 1973.
   Mr. Hein retired from General Motors Corporation in 1988, after thirty-three years of service. He was a member of the Harrison Loyal Order of Moose #2235. Albert enjoyed kayaking, hunting, fishing and tinkering in his garage.
   Surviving are his loving wife, Mary Lou Hein of Harrison, his mother, Kathleen Funke of Clare, four sons: Michael Hein of Carson City, Michigan, Gerald Tedrow and wife Nancy of Jackson, Michigan, Robert Corbin and his girlfriend, Vicky of Harrison and James Corbin and wife Sue of Ludington, Michigan, four daughters: Kathleen Conklin of Arkansas, Marlena Haefele and husband Dennis of Barstow, California, Margie Bailey and husband Jeff of Ontonagon, Michigan and Shannon Cottrell and husband Rob of Harrison, one brother, Earl "Buzzy" Funke of Coleman, Michigan, one sister, Judy Allen and husband Jim of Clare, thirty-three grandchildren and thirteen great-grandchildren. Mr. Hein was preceded in death by his father, two sons: Butch and Walter Hein, one son-in-law, Boyd Conklin, four grandchildren: Gary Williams, Carrie Williams, Jesse Williams and Audrey Corbin, one brother, Jerry Hein and one sister, Shirley Rilette.
   Funeral services will be held Saturday, February 2, 2008 at 1:00 p.m. from Stocking Funeral Home, in Harrison, with Elder Dale Beavers officiating. Burial will be in Pleasant Plains Cemetery, Harrison. Memorial contributions may be considered to: Hein family or Mid Michigan Hospice of Clare County. RUTH ANN RICHARDS

   Ruth A. Richards, age 70 of Harrison passed away on Friday, January 25, 2008. She was born the daughter of Grant D. and Florence M. (McKenzie) Ahrens on September 20, 1937 in Manton, Michigan.
   Mrs. Richards was a former Mt. Pleasant resident; moving to Lansing and then to Harrison in 1980. She had worked for the State of Michigan until 1981. Ruth was a life member of the V.F.W. Post #1075-Ladies Auxilary-Harrison. She enjoyed crocheting, crafts, canning, camping, loved her family and holiday get togethers.
   Surviving Ruth are her four sons, Thomas S. Smith and wife Teresa of Temperance, Michigan, Perry Fargo of Coldwater Lake, Michigan, Grant Fargo of Harrison and Troy Richards and wife Debbie also of Harrison, one daughter, Rebecca Ann Hoard and husband Steven of Harrison, one brother, Jack Ahrens of Holt, Michigan, nine grandchildren, Amanda Hoard, Christopher Wonch and wife Heather, Dennis Smith and wife Abi, Jennifer and Amy Smith, Jacob Fargo, Ashley, Anthony and Sean Richards and also her special friend of 65 years, Myrna Restainer. Mrs. Richards was preceded in death by her parents.
   Funeral services took place on Tuesday, January 29, 2008 at 11:00 a.m. at Stocking Funeral Home, Harrison 989-539-78 10, with Elder Dale Beavers officiating. Interment will be at the Pleasant Plains Cemetery, Harrison. Memorial contributions may be considered to the family. ELLIS “DALE” YOUNG

   Young, Ellis "Dale", Harrison, MI, formerly of Saginaw. Beloved father, grandfather, and great-grandfather, passed away at Clare Hospital, January 24, 2008, after a short illness at the age of 84 years.
   Dale was born April 27, 1923, in Saginaw to the late Gifford D. and Irene (Anschuetz) Young. He graduated from Arthur Hill High School. Dale worked for General Motors Saginaw-Malleable Iron as a Production Control Supervisor retiring in 1974. He enjoyed bowling, playing Euchre, and playing the trumpet in numerous bands especially the Post Office Band. He loved fishing and he received a Master Angler Award for catching one of the largest Muskies in Michigan. He was a member of the Masons and the Fraternal Order of the Moose in Harrison.
   He is survived by his children, Dale (Janet) Young, Marjorie (Kenneth) Lange, Pamela (John Kellett) Schuler; grandchildren, Scott (Amy) Young, Jason, Adam, and Amanda Young, Wendy (Jon) Lehner, Tiffanny (Brad) Brandel, Matthew and Daniel Schuler; great-grandchildren, Damien and Megan Carter, and Brooke Ann Young, Tyler, Brooke, and Haley Lehner, Gracey Brandel; and dear friends, Kay and Harold Becker and Margaret Young Zietz. He was predeceased by a granddaughter, Malissa Carter; special companion Helene Davis; and brother Gifford Dee "Pete" Young. He was loved very much and will be missed.
   Funeral services took place at 11:00 a.m., Monday, January 28, 2008, at W.L. Case & Company 4480 Mackinaw Rd. Pastor Mark P. Buckert officiated with burial following in Roselawn Memorial Gardens. Friends may call at the funeral home on Sunday, from 2:00 to 8:00 p.m. Memorial contributions may be made to Mid-Michigan Home Care.

RUTH LAZARECKI

   Ruth Lazarecki, age 86, passed away January 21, 2008. She was born on December 12, 1921 in St. Clair Township, Michigan, the daughter of Anthony and Eleanor (Rosinsky) Olezynski. Ruth married the late Anthony J. Lazarecki on July 7, 1979 in Detroit, Michigan. He preceded her in death on August 8, 2000.
   Mrs. Lazarecki had resided in Harrison since 1980, coming from Detroit/Warren area. Ruth owned and operated the restaurant on Seven Mile Road in Detroit, across from the Pershing High School. She was in real estate sales for several years and worked in the cafeteria at General Motors. Ruth also served as Hayes Township Clerk from April of 1989 until November of 1990. She was a member of the Trinity Christian Life Center and the Red Hat Society; Traveling Tea Ladies. During the Christmas holiday, Ruth and Anthony played Mr. and Mrs. Santa Claus for many years.
   Ruth leaves behind her step children, Carol Ayuyu and Anthony Lazarecki, four grandchildren, three great-grandchildren, many nieces, nephews, and great and great-great nieces and nephews. She was the last of ten children of the Olczak family.
   Funeral services were held on Friday, January 25, 2008 at the Trinity Christian Life Center with Rev. Feurestein officiating. Burial is in the St. Athanasius Catholic Cemetery, Harrison.
